Displayed on the inner forearm against a plain white studio background, this wrist corsage reads as both timeless and contemporary in its construction. A single, fully bloomed rose in a pale peach-to-champagne hue claims the centre, its many soft petals arranged in a graceful spiral that invites a gentle touch and suggests a light, floral aroma. Directly beneath this central rose, a pair of lime-green button chrysanthemums - compact, almost spherical pom-poms - introduce a burst of lively colour and a contrasting texture that punctuates the composition. The floral elements are set upon layers of rich green foliage; glossy ruscus or salal leaves form a verdant cushion that adds depth and frames the blooms, while a striking variegated leaf with cream-striped patterns is folded into an elegant arc that runs along the wrist, adding a graphic, architectural note. The corsage appears to be held by an unseen band or ribbon, keeping the focus on the fresh blooms and their relationship to the skin. The palette of soft peach, energetic lime, and deep greens feels celebratory yet refined - perfect for local occasions from wedding vows near Brick Lane to graduation photos taken by the Tower, or for a prom night beginning in the nearby cafés and markets. The overall effect is crafted and assured: a small wearable bouquet that reads beautifully in portraits and close-up photographs, combining tactile compliments and visual poise.
